.version.produtos /* version checker */
{
	color: #0000E1;
	background-color: #CAB84D;
}

.html
{
	background-color: #1E63BE;
	background: -webkit-gradient(linear, center top, center bottom, from(#1E63BE),color-stop(100%, #1AA6CB));
	background: -webkit-linear-gradient(top,#1E63BE ,#1AA6CB 100%);
	background: -o-linear-gradient(top,#1E63BE ,#1AA6CB 100%);
	background: linear-gradient(to bottom,#1E63BE ,#1AA6CB 100%);
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r=#FF1E63BE, endColorstr=#FF1AA6CB, GradientType=0);
	-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orstr='#FF1E63BE', endColorstr='#FF1AA6CB', GradientType=0)";
}

#page
{
	z-index: 1;
	width: 940px;
	min-height: 2209.999999999994px;
	padding-bottom: 0px;
	margin-left: auto;
	margin-right: auto;
}

#page_position_content
{
	margin-top: -17px;
}

#u535
{
	z-index: 3;
	border-style: none;
	border-color: transparent;
	background: transparent url("../images/menu.png") repeat-x center top;
}

#u536
{
	z-index: 4;
	width: 260px;
	margin-bottom: -59px;
	position: relative;
	margin-right: -10000px;
	margin-top: -45px;
	left: 80px;
}

#u536_img
{
	padding-right: 1px;
	padding-bottom: 1px;
}

#u555-4
{
	z-index: 37;
	width: 111px;
	min-height: 23px;
	background-color: #F4F4F4;
	-moz-border-radius: 13px;
	-webkit-border-radius: 13px;
	-khtml-border-radius: 13px;
	border-radius: 13px;
	padding-top: 10px;
	font-size: 11px;
	text-align: center;
	font-family: open-sans, sans-serif;
	font-weight: 300;
	position: relative;
	margin-right: -10000px;
	margin-top: 51px;
	left: 340px;
}

#u553-4
{
	z-index: 29;
	width: 111px;
	min-height: 23px;
	background-color: #F4F4F4;
	-moz-border-radius: 13px;
	-webkit-border-radius: 13px;
	-khtml-border-radius: 13px;
	border-radius: 13px;
	padding-top: 10px;
	font-size: 11px;
	text-align: center;
	font-family: open-sans, sans-serif;
	font-weight: 300;
	position: relative;
	margin-right: -10000px;
	margin-top: 51px;
	left: 458px;
}

#u554-4
{
	z-index: 33;
	width: 111px;
	min-height: 23px;
	background-color: #F4F4F4;
	-moz-border-radius: 13px;
	-webkit-border-radius: 13px;
	-khtml-border-radius: 13px;
	border-radius: 13px;
	padding-top: 10px;
	font-size: 11px;
	text-align: center;
	font-family: open-sans, sans-serif;
	font-weight: 300;
	position: relative;
	margin-right: -10000px;
	margin-top: 51px;
	left: 576px;
}

#u550-4
{
	z-index: 17;
	width: 111px;
	min-height: 23px;
	background-color: #F4F4F4;
	-moz-border-radius: 13px;
	-webkit-border-radius: 13px;
	-khtml-border-radius: 13px;
	border-radius: 13px;
	padding-top: 10px;
	font-size: 11px;
	text-align: center;
	font-family: open-sans, sans-serif;
	font-weight: 300;
	position: relative;
	margin-right: -10000px;
	margin-top: 51px;
	left: 693px;
}

#u551-4
{
	z-index: 21;
	width: 111px;
	min-height: 23px;
	background-color: #F4F4F4;
	-moz-border-radius: 13px;
	-webkit-border-radius: 13px;
	-khtml-border-radius: 13px;
	border-radius: 13px;
	padding-top: 10px;
	font-size: 11px;
	text-align: center;
	font-family: open-sans, sans-serif;
	font-weight: 300;
	position: relative;
	margin-right: -10000px;
	margin-top: 51px;
	left: 811px;
}

#u552-4
{
	z-index: 25;
	width: 111px;
	min-height: 23px;
	background-color: #F4F4F4;
	-moz-border-radius: 13px;
	-webkit-border-radius: 13px;
	-khtml-border-radius: 13px;
	border-radius: 13px;
	padding-top: 10px;
	font-size: 11px;
	text-align: center;
	font-family: open-sans, sans-serif;
	font-weight: 300;
	position: relative;
	margin-right: -10000px;
	margin-top: 51px;
	left: 929px;
}

#u555-4:hover,#u553-4:hover,#u554-4.MuseLinkActive,#u550-4:hover,#u551-4:hover,#u552-4:hover
{
	background-color: #C1272D;
	padding-top: 10px;
	padding-bottom: 0px;
	min-height: 23px;
	margin: 51px -10000px 0px 0px;
}

#u555-4:hover p,#u553-4:hover p,#u554-4.MuseLinkActive p,#u550-4:hover p,#u551-4:hover p,#u552-4:hover p
{
	color: #FFFFFF;
	visibility: inherit;
}

#u535-bw
{
	z-index: 3;
	height: 158px;
}

#u595-4
{
	z-index: 41;
	width: 940px;
	min-height: 79px;
	position: relative;
}

#u596-4
{
	z-index: 45;
	width: 940px;
	min-height: 27px;
	margin-top: 6px;
	position: relative;
}

#pu597
{
	width: 0.01px;
	margin-top: 25px;
}

#u597
{
	z-index: 111;
	width: 334px;
	position: relative;
	margin-right: -10000px;
}

#u615
{
	z-index: 53;
	width: 540px;
	position: relative;
	margin-right: -10000px;
	margin-top: 88px;
	left: 400px;
}

#u604-4
{
	z-index: 54;
	width: 540px;
	min-height: 79px;
	text-align: left;
	position: relative;
}

#u606-4
{
	z-index: 58;
	width: 540px;
	min-height: 27px;
	text-align: left;
	position: relative;
}

#u631
{
	z-index: 62;
	width: 540px;
	position: relative;
	margin-right: -10000px;
	margin-top: 97px;
}

#u614-4
{
	z-index: 63;
	width: 540px;
	min-height: 79px;
	text-align: right;
	position: relative;
}

#u613-4
{
	z-index: 67;
	width: 540px;
	min-height: 27px;
	text-align: right;
	position: relative;
}

#u607
{
	z-index: 115;
	width: 334px;
	position: relative;
	margin-right: -10000px;
	left: 606px;
}

#pu616
{
	width: 0.01px;
	margin-top: -8px;
}

#u616
{
	z-index: 113;
	width: 334px;
	position: relative;
	margin-right: -10000px;
}

#u619
{
	z-index: 80;
	width: 540px;
	position: relative;
	margin-right: -10000px;
	margin-top: 88px;
	left: 400px;
}

#u620-4
{
	z-index: 81;
	width: 540px;
	min-height: 79px;
	text-align: left;
	position: relative;
}

#u621-4
{
	z-index: 85;
	width: 540px;
	min-height: 27px;
	text-align: left;
	position: relative;
}

#pu631,#pu645
{
	width: 0.01px;
}

#u645
{
	z-index: 71;
	width: 540px;
	position: relative;
	margin-right: -10000px;
	margin-top: 97px;
}

#u646-4
{
	z-index: 72;
	width: 540px;
	min-height: 79px;
	text-align: right;
	position: relative;
}

#u647-4
{
	z-index: 76;
	width: 540px;
	min-height: 27px;
	text-align: right;
	position: relative;
}

#u642
{
	z-index: 117;
	width: 334px;
	position: relative;
	margin-right: -10000px;
	left: 606px;
}

#u653-4
{
	z-index: 49;
	width: 940px;
	min-height: 27px;
	text-align: left;
	margin-top: 41px;
	position: relative;
}

#u654
{
	z-index: 89;
	width: 940px;
	margin-top: 41px;
	position: relative;
}

#u655-21
{
	z-index: 90;
	width: 940px;
	min-height: 412px;
	position: relative;
	margin-right: -10000px;
}

#u655-2,#u655-4,#u655-5,#u655-7,#u655-9,#u655-10,#u655-12,#u655-14,#u655-15,#u655-17,#u655-19
{
	text-align: left;
}

#pu534
{
	width: 0.01px;
	margin-left: -100px;
	margin-top: -1915px;
}

#u534
{
	z-index: 2;
	height: 2210px;
	border-style: none;
	border-color: transparent;
	opacity: 0.56;
	-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=56.00000000000001)";
	filter: alpha(opacity=56.00000000000001);
	background: transparent url("../images/nuvens.png") repeat center center;
}

#u534-bw
{
	z-index: 2;
	height: 2210px;
}

#u539
{
	z-index: 6;
	border-style: none;
	border-color: transparent;
	background: transparent url("../images/vaquinhas.png") no-repeat center bottom;
}

#u535_align_to_page,#u539_align_to_page
{
	margin-left: auto;
	margin-right: auto;
	width: 940px;
	position: relative;
	left: -100px;
}

#u541-6
{
	z-index: 7;
	width: 291px;
	min-height: 41px;
	font-size: 14px;
	text-align: left;
	font-family: open-sans, sans-serif;
	font-weight: 700;
	position: relative;
	margin-right: -10000px;
	margin-top: 360px;
	left: 180px;
}

#u544
{
	z-index: 15;
	width: 64px;
	background-color: transparent;
	margin-bottom: -3px;
	position: relative;
	margin-right: -10000px;
	margin-top: 350px;
	left: 538px;
}

#u544:hover
{
	opacity: 0.7;
	-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=70)";
	filter: alpha(opacity=70);
	margin: 350px -10000px -3px 0px;
}

#u544:active
{
	opacity: 0.7;
	-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=70)";
	filter: alpha(opacity=70);
	margin: 350px -10000px -3px 0px;
}

#u542
{
	z-index: 13;
	width: 104px;
	position: relative;
	margin-right: -10000px;
	margin-top: 356px;
	left: 856px;
}

#u539-bw
{
	z-index: 6;
	margin-top: 1799px;
	height: 411px;
}

body
{
	position: relative;
	min-width: 940px;
}

#page .verticalspacer
{
	clear: both;
}

